  5. UPDATE. Roof fixed replaced the straps between second and third bar. Reattached the bent bit that holds the fabric down. Now works perfectly. £140. The rubber straps were £40 of that though. There called autotrim, located in ivybridge. Highly recommended.
  6. UPDATE. Had a chat with this guy in Plymouth. He runs Auto trim and has seen loads of 350z's in with roof problems. He couldn't say what it was without seeing it, but did say that the elastic straps above our heads need changing every 5 years, and when they weaken the roof may not retract property. Hence the material not folding correctly, hence the stressed metal. He thinks he can rivet the bent bar back into place (as mentioned above) Fingers crossed. I'll keep you all updated
